EXCEL中怎麼實現多級聯動的下拉選單

2022-08-16 12:20:23 字數 5511 閱讀 7099

1樓:匿名使用者

我們先做一個不聯動的下拉選單:

我們開啟office2007→資料→資料有效性

2在彈出的對話方塊裡面點選「允許」下拉選單裡的「序列」:

3在「序列」下面的「**」裡面有以下兩種寫法:

1、手動輸入序列名並以拼音下的逗號隔開。

2、選擇一個引用。

4用第一種手動輸入序列名方法制作下拉選單。

5用第二種選擇引用方法制作下來選單。

end怎麼定義名稱

1我們點選「公式」→「定義名稱」:

2在彈出的視窗"名稱"裡鍵入我們想定義的名稱。在「引用位置」選擇一個區域。

「num」就代表這a1:a10的區域。

end建立多級聯動的下拉選單

我們首先將:

a公司所含部門c2:c4定義為「a公司」

a公司綜合辦的職工所包含的員工e2:e3定義為「綜合辦」

剩下的同理定義名稱即可。

我們在a20列,通過資料有效性的「序列」,新增下拉選單:

在b20列,通過資料有效性的「序列」,鍵入「=indirect($a$20)」:

表示,b20裡的內容是——名稱為「a20」(表示a20裡面的值)所對應的區域。這裡如果a20為a公司,那麼b20=indirect($a$20)就表示,在定義名稱里名為a20所定義的c2:c4。

indirect的意思為,把其後面括號裡的內容根據已定義的「名稱」轉成其代表的「區域」。

在c20列,通過資料有效性的「序列」,鍵入「=indirect($b$20)」:

同理上。

最後我們就實現如圖的多級聯動下拉選單:

2樓:快樂似神仙

通過資料的有效性實現下拉選單

我們先做一個不聯動的下拉選單:

我們開啟office2007→資料→資料有效性

在彈出的對話方塊裡面點選「允許」下拉選單裡的「序列」:

在「序列」下面的「**」裡面有以下兩種寫法:

1、手動輸入序列名並以拼音下的逗號隔開。

2、選擇一個引用。

用第一種手動輸入序列名方法制作下拉選單。

用第二種選擇引用方法制作下來選單。

怎麼定義名稱

我們點選「公式」→「定義名稱」:

在彈出的視窗"名稱"裡鍵入我們想定義的名稱。在「引用位置」選擇一個區域。

如下圖:「num」就代表這a1:a10的區域。

建立多級聯動的下拉選單

我們首先將:

a公司所含部門c2:c4定義為「a公司」

a公司綜合辦的職工所包含的員工e2:e3定義為「綜合辦」

剩下的同理定義名稱即可。

我們在a20列,通過資料有效性的「序列」,新增下拉選單:

在b20列,通過資料有效性的「序列」,鍵入「=indirect($a$20)」:

表示,b20裡的內容是——名稱為「a20」(表示a20裡面的值)所對應的區域。這裡如果a20為a公司,那麼b20=indirect($a$20)就表示,在定義名稱里名為a20所定義的c2:c4。

indirect的意思為,把其後面括號裡的內容根據已定義的「名稱」轉成其代表的「區域」。

在c20列,通過資料有效性的「序列」,鍵入「=indirect($b$20)」:

同理上。

最後我們就實現如圖的多級聯動下拉選單:

excel中怎麼實現多級聯動的下拉選單

3樓:匿名使用者

建立多級聯動的下拉選單方法:

1、舉例首先將:

a公司所含部門c2:c4定義為「a公司」,a公司綜合辦的職工所包含的員工e2:e3定義為「綜合辦」。剩下的同理定義名稱即可。

2、在a20列,通過資料有效性的「序列」,新增下拉選單:

3、在b20列,通過資料有效性的「序列」,鍵入「=indirect($a$20)」:

表示,b20裡的內容是——名稱為「a20」(表示a20裡面的值)所對應的區域。這裡如果a20為a公司,那麼b20=indirect($a$20)就表示,在定義名稱里名為a20所定義的c2:c4。

indirect的意思為,把其後面括號裡的內容根據已定義的「名稱」轉成其代表的「區域」。

4、在c20列,通過資料有效性的「序列」,鍵入「=indirect($b$20)」:

同理上。

5、最後就實現如圖的多級聯動下拉選單:

4樓:飛得更高

通過資料的有效性實現下拉選單

1我們先做一個不聯動的下拉選單:

我們開啟office2007→資料→資料有效性

2在彈出的對話方塊裡面點選「允許」下拉選單裡的「序列」:

3在「序列」下面的「**」裡面有以下兩種寫法:

1、手動輸入序列名並以拼音下的逗號隔開。

2、選擇一個引用。

4用第一種手動輸入序列名方法制作下拉選單。

5用第二種選擇引用方法制作下來選單。

怎麼定義名稱

1我們點選「公式」→「定義名稱」:

2在彈出的視窗"名稱"裡鍵入我們想定義的名稱。在「引用位置」選擇一個區域。

如下圖:「num」就代表這a1:a10的區域。

建立多級聯動的下拉選單

我們首先將:

a公司所含部門c2:c4定義為「a公司」

a公司綜合辦的職工所包含的員工e2:e3定義為「綜合辦」

剩下的同理定義名稱即可。

我們在a20列,通過資料有效性的「序列」,新增下拉選單:

在b20列,通過資料有效性的「序列」,鍵入「=indirect($a$20)」:

表示,b20裡的內容是——名稱為「a20」(表示a20裡面的值)所對應的區域。這裡如果a20為a公司,那麼b20=indirect($a$20)就表示,在定義名稱里名為a20所定義的c2:c4。

indirect的意思為,把其後面括號裡的內容根據已定義的「名稱」轉成其代表的「區域」。

在c20列,通過資料有效性的「序列」,鍵入「=indirect($b$20)」:

同理上。

5最後我們就實現如圖的多級聯動下拉選單:

excel 如何實現多級下拉選單的聯動

5樓:匿名使用者

設定二級下拉選單說明:

1、定義名稱:

1)在表中分單元格預先輸入一級選單內容,框選一級選單內容,在左上角「名稱框」輸入任一名字如「一級」,即將其定義名稱。

2)同樣道理,定義二級選單,如果有多個二級選單,分別定義,如:河南、河北、山西、陝西」 定義為「華北」;湖南、湖北、江西,定義為「華中」。

2、設定一級下拉選單:

3、設定二級下拉選單:

=indirect($a1)「確定」,完成二級下拉選單設定。其a1單元格為示例,即二級下拉選單對應的一級下拉選單單元格。

4、兩級下拉選單的使用:

一級下拉選單區域選擇輸入一級選單,即華北、華中之一如「華北」,再在二級下拉選單區域對應單元格選擇「河南、河北、山西、陝西」之一即可。

6樓:匿名使用者

利用excel資料有效性製作多級動態下拉選單

網頁連結

excel中怎麼實現多級聯動的下拉選單

7樓:

以二聯動「選單」為例,如圖,參考:

8樓:哀桂楓

參考資料:

9樓:

工具:office

excel

步驟:1、開啟office

excel,在a20列,通過資料有效性的「序列」,新增下拉選單。如圖所示。

2、在b20列,通過資料有效性的「序列」,鍵入「=indirect($a$20)」:

表示,b20裡的內容是——名稱為「a20」(表示a20裡面的值)所對應的區域。這裡如果a20為a公司,那麼b20=indirect($a$20)就表示,在定義名稱里名為a20所定義的c2:c4。

indirect的意思為,把其後面括號裡的內容根據已定義的「名稱」轉成其代表的「區域」。

3、在c20列,通過資料有效性的「序列」,鍵入「=indirect($b$20)」。

4、就實現如圖的多級聯動下拉選單。

注:做一個不聯動的下拉選單選擇資料點選資料有效性設定即可。

excel中怎麼實現多級聯動的下拉選單

10樓:匿名使用者

「excel中實現多級聯動的下拉選單」的操作步驟是:

1、以excel 2016為例,開啟excel工作表;

2、在f:h列以一級選單為標題,二級選單縱向排列的方式建表;

3、選擇一級選單設定區域,在「資料」選項下的「資料驗證」(exce 2007以下版本的「資料有效性」)中,「設定」選項選擇「序列」,**選擇f1:h1單元格,確定;

4、選擇f:h列,在「公式」選項下的「根據所選內容建立」,在「選定區域建立名稱」對話方塊中,勾選「首行」,按「確定」,完成建立名稱;

5、選擇二級選單設定區域,在「資料」選項下的「資料有效性」中,「設定」選項選擇「序列」,**輸入=indirect(a2)  確定;

6、在一級選單設定區域,點選下拉選項按鈕,選擇相應的選單內容;

7、在二級選單設定區域,點選選項按鈕,會彈出與一級選單相對應的二級選單,供選擇。

11樓:匿名使用者

建立多級聯動的下拉選單方法:

1、舉例首先將:

a公司所含部門c2:c4定義為「a公司」,a公司綜合辦的職工所包含的員工e2:e3定義為「綜合辦」。剩下的同理定義名稱即可。

2、在a20列,通過資料有效性的「序列」,新增下拉選單:

3、在b20列,通過資料有效性的「序列」,鍵入「=indirect($a$20)」:

表示,b20裡的內容是——名稱為「a20」(表示a20裡面的值)所對應的區域。這裡如果a20為a公司,那麼b20=indirect($a$20)就表示,在定義名稱里名為a20所定義的c2:c4。

indirect的意思為,把其後面括號裡的內容根據已定義的「名稱」轉成其代表的「區域」。

4、在c20列,通過資料有效性的「序列」,鍵入「=indirect($b$20)」:

同理上。

5、最後就實現如圖的多級聯動下拉選單:

12樓:

把問題作為內容(郵件主題一定要包含「excel」,本人以此為依據辨別非垃圾郵件,以免誤刪),excel樣表檔案(把現狀和目標效果表示出來)作為附件發來看下 [email protected]

13樓:巴拉巴

我們先做一個不聯動的下拉選單:

我們開啟office2007→資料→資料有效性2在彈出的對話方塊裡面點選「允許」下拉選單裡的「序列」:

3在「序列」下面的「**」裡面有以下兩種寫法:

1、手動輸入序列名並以拼音下的逗號隔開。

2、選擇一個引用。

4用第一種手動輸入序列名方法制作下拉選單。

步驟閱讀

5用第二種選擇引用方法制作下來選單。

excel二級聯動下拉選單怎麼做

1首先看一下原始資料,原始資訊在一張工作表,第一行是省市名稱,下面的若干行為對應省市下面的地名和區名。需要在另外一張工作表中a列和b列建立聯動的二級下拉選單。2首先,選中原始表的所有資料 包括多餘的空白單元格 按f5或者ctrl g調出定位對話方塊。選擇左下角的 定位條件 3如下圖,選則 常量 並點...

EXCEL怎麼實現列中符合條件的行數量自動計算

在f2單元格輸入 sumif b b,e2,c c 下拉得到結果 excel中如何統計滿足條件行數?可選用以下來 統計方法 自 1 用sumproduct函式 如,統計六年級90分以上的人數 其中a列為年級,b列為成績 公式 sumproduct a1 a100 六年級 b1 b100 90 其中 ...

在EXCEL的資料表中,多級分類資料有效性

在excel的資料表中,對於多級分類資料想要根據上級資料在下拉選單中顯示相應的下級有效性序列是有困難的,如果在要把這個有效性條件應用到多個單元格就會更困難。如何利用excel資料有效性實現多級選擇錄入 如何利用excel資料有效性製作多級聯動下拉選單 什麼叫聯動?a列是基礎資料,當b列選擇一個資料項...